Table of Contents
Choosing the right laptop for Java coding in 2025 can significantly impact productivity and comfort. One of the key decisions is whether to opt for a touchscreen or a non-touchscreen device. This article compares these two options to help students and teachers make an informed choice.
Advantages of Touchscreen Laptops for Java Coding
- Interactive Development: Touchscreens enable quick navigation and editing, especially with gestures and multi-touch features.
- Versatility: Easily switch between coding, sketching, or annotating documents without needing external devices.
- Enhanced Creativity: Ideal for visual learners who benefit from direct interaction with the screen.
- Modern Design: Many touchscreen laptops feature sleek designs that appeal to students and professionals alike.
Disadvantages of Touchscreen Laptops for Java Coding
- Potential Distractions: Touch features may lead to accidental inputs, disrupting focus during coding sessions.
- Higher Cost: Typically, touchscreen models are more expensive than their non-touch counterparts.
- Battery Life: Touchscreens consume more power, resulting in shorter battery life, which can be inconvenient during long coding sessions.
- Ergonomics: Extended use of touchscreens can cause strain on the wrist and arm.
Advantages of Non-Touchscreen Laptops for Java Coding
- Cost-Effective: Generally more affordable, making them accessible for students and educational institutions.
- Longer Battery Life: Less power consumption allows for extended use without frequent charging.
- Ergonomic Comfort: Traditional keyboards and trackpads reduce strain during prolonged coding sessions.
- Stability: Less prone to accidental inputs, providing a more stable environment for focused work.
Disadvantages of Non-Touchscreen Laptops for Java Coding
- Less Interactive: Lacks the direct interaction features that can enhance multitasking and creative workflows.
- Limited Flexibility: Switching between tasks like drawing or annotating requires external devices.
- Potentially Outdated Design: Some models may appear less modern compared to touchscreen counterparts.
- Learning Curve: Some students may find traditional interfaces less intuitive for certain tasks.
Final Considerations for 2025
When selecting a laptop for Java coding in 2025, consider your specific needs. If you value versatility and modern features, a touchscreen device might be advantageous. However, for focused, cost-effective, and long-lasting performance, a non-touchscreen laptop remains a strong choice. Assess your budget, ergonomic preferences, and workflow to determine the best fit for your educational journey.